No traducir administración

Events happening in the community are now at Drupal community events on www.drupal.org.
asierz's picture

Tengo un sitio multiidioma y cuando cambio de idioma la web me cambia la administración también, solo quiero que cambie el idioma del sitio y mantener la administración en español. No he encontrado información de como hacer esto y no consigo solucionarlo.

Comments

Uff, conociendo como funciona

David Hernández's picture

Uff, conociendo como funciona el sistema de traducciones de Drupal, no creo que eso sea posible. Una cosa que igual si funciona es hacer una redirección, cada vez que la url empieza por "admin", que redirija al idioma en español. El problema es que al salir de la administración, te mantendrá el sitio en español hasta que vuelvas a cambiar de idioma.

No se muy bien qué modulo puede ayudarte a conseguir eso. Tal vez https://www.drupal.org/project/globalredirect o https://www.drupal.org/project/redirect

Por usuario?

koffer's picture

Me parece que lo más sencillo es que le indiques que a tu usuario le ponga el idioma español y en general escoja otro idioma, por ejemplo inglés.

Lo que haria

camilo 1990's picture

Estimado, lo que haría sería configurar el idioma por sesion, en http://tusitio.com/admin/config/regional/language/configure posteriormente con rules o un hook_init verificar los argumentos del área de administración.

<?php
/<em>BUSCA LAS CONDICIONES</em>/
if(
arg(0)=="admin"){ //SUPONIENDO QUE TODAS LAS SECCIONES DEL ADMIN SE PUEDAN INDENTIFICAR DE ESA MANERA.
$_SESSION['language']="es";
}else{
$_SESSION['language']="en";
}
?>

Espero que te sirva.

Saludos

Creo que la respuesta de

hedel's picture

Creo que la respuesta de @camilo es acertada. Yo trabajo así: tengo los sitios por defecto en checo y habilitado el idioma por sesión con mi usuario UID1 en inglés... y nunca he tenido problemas.

Gracias

asierz's picture

Me ha servido usar el prefijo admin para que mantenga en español las páginas de administración, lo único que la barra superior cuando estoy navegando logueado si que cambia ya que la URL no tiene admin en ese caso. De momento me vale así.
También he encontrado un módulo que hace exactamente eso pero aún no lo he probado: https://www.drupal.org/project/admin_language

Spanish

Group organizers

Group notifications

This group offers an RSS feed. Or subscribe to these personalized, sitewide feeds: